PG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review

3,653 of the 6,925 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Procter & Gamble (PG)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$262B — up 2.7% from $255B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 173 funds opened new PG positions and 119 closed out — a net gain of 54 holders — while 1,501 added to existing stakes and 1,554 trimmed.

The largest buyer was GQG Partners, adding an estimated $1.47B. The largest seller was Barclays, cutting an estimated $915M.
